We are all in a flood zone!

If you are located in a AE or VE flood zone, those are considered a high risk flood zone and if you have a mortgage, your bank will require you to have flood coverage.

If you are in an X Flood zone, that is considered a low risk flood zone and coverage is not required by your lender.

However, given the increased intensity of storms and new property developments, drainage issues are becoming a problem. The "no name" storm that came through on September 16th left hundreds of homes flooded with no flood insurance.

The quote I have posted is with a private flood carrier for a 2,500 square foot single family home in Carolina Beach in an X Flood Zone. These are 3 different levels of coverage with an annual premium as little as $500 a year. This carrier also allows annual, semi-annual or quarterly payments.

We are keeping an eye on Debby as she makes landfall in Florida. She is predicted to be slow-moving so we expect a lot of rainfall in our area. We have already had carriers issue moratoriums for NC meaning we cannot bind new policies or make any changes to current policies. Those will not be lifted until Debby is no longer a threat to our area, could be a week.

After Tuesday's nasty storm, let's talk about what your home insurance actually covers.

Wind-driven rain; that's when strong winds force rain into your house through tiny cracks even if your roof or walls seem fine on the outside. It can mess things up good inside and create mold issues, so pay attention!

Most insurance companies cover wind-driven rain, but some don't. Some carriers will exclude this coverage within the policy. That's why you have to check your policy like a hawk! Look for "wind-driven rain" coverage in both your regular home insurance and your HO6 policy (if you have a condo or townhouse with both master and HO6 policies).
